You are on page 1of 33

实验一的项目内容

一、 实验目的

1、学会搭建开发环境

2、掌握创建 App 项目的方法

3、掌握 Android 的日志使用工具 Log:要学会用 Log.v()/Log.d()/Log.i()/Log.w()/Log.e()

二、 实验步骤

1、搭建开发环境
准备工具:JDK、Android SDK、Android Studio

一、JDK 是 Java 语言的软件开发包,它包含了 Java 的运行环境、工具集合、基础类库等内容。


下载地址:http://www.oracle.com/technetwork/java/javase/downloads/index.html
注意:如果电脑是 64 位的下载 64 位的 jdk;32 位下载 32 位的 jdk
下面以 jak1.8 版本为例,如果你的电脑性能不够,可以选择一个合适的版本,对于学习不
会有太大的影响,但如果作为开发则需要升级电脑配置。
参考配置:Android Studio 需要内存 8G 以上,安装区硬盘空间大一点会好一些,如果用固
态硬盘会更好;另外模拟器还要再用第三方的为好。
Jdk 安装大家应该都会,学过 java 了。如果电脑上已有,则可省略,当然也可重新安装一个
高版本的 jdk。
1、下载 JDK1.8 及相应版本的安装程序,打开后出现安装界面
2、这里默认的安装地址为 C 盘,一般 C 盘大多安装的系统程序,可以把软件安装在非系统
盘,点击更改,可以更改安装目录。如安装在 D 盘

3、等待安装
4、安装完 JDK 后,出现的这一步是安装 JRE,同样把它安装在 D 盘。但是不要安装在 JDK 文
件夹

5、安装 JRE 完成
6、安装好 JDK 后需要去为 java 命令配置环境变量(这里以 win 10 为例),右键我的电脑--
>属性-->高级系统设置-->环境变量
在系统变量中找到 Path 并双击,然后新建,值为 JDK 安装的路径下 bin 文件夹路径
7、检测 JDK 是否配置成功,打开命令行输入 java,出现下图代表配置成功
二、Android SDK 是谷歌提供的 Android 开发工具包,在开发 Android 程序时,需要通过引入
该工具包,来使用 Android 相关的 API。

三、Android Studio 是谷歌在 2013 年推出了一款官方的 IDE 工具。其内集成了开发 Android 的


很多工具且不用安装其他插件。
下载地址:https://developer.android.google.cn/studio/index.html#win-bundle
或 http://www.android-studio.org/

1、首先下载 Android studio 安装包,可以从 http://www.android-studio.org/,可下载最新版


本。
说明:一般最新版本稳定性还有待于考验,不推荐用最新版本,可选择比最新版本低一个
版本号即可。
这 里 采 用 3.0 安 装 版 本 进 行 演 示 , 对 应 安 装 包 为 android-studio-ide-171.4408382-
windows.exe,安装包大小 681 MB,安装包不带 SDK。
说明:3.0 后不需要安装版本,直接用免安装版本的。*.zip 即为免安装版的,推荐用免安装
版本的,同学们可反复练习一下。

2、下 载 好 该 安 装 包 之 后 , 点 击 进 行 安 装 , 依 次 出 现 以 下 界 面
在这里自己选择程序安装路径
3、这 里 Android studio 程 序 安 装 完 毕 , 但 是 还 需 要 继 续 对 其 进 行 配 置 ; 勾 选 Start
Android Studio,然后点击 finish 启动 AS,出现下图

选择第二项,然后点击 ok,出现下面的启动界面

在启动的时候会弹出下图

点击 cancel,然后进入到了 AS 的安装向导界面
点击 next 进入 UI 界面主题选择界面,可以选择自己喜欢的风格
这里需要指定 SDK 的本地路径,如果之前电脑中已经存在 SDK,可以指定该路径,后续就
可以不用下载 SDK;这里演示本地没有安装过 SDK 的场景,这里暂时可以指定一个后续将
保存 SDK 的路径
点击 Finish 后,开始自动下载 SDK(注意,此时需要保证电脑联网)
下载完成 SDK 后,点击 Finish 进入 AS 的欢迎界面
4、配置 AS 第一次运行环境,并且能成功编译运行一个 APP,以 helloworld 为例
点击上图中的 Start a new Android Studio project 新建一个工程,进入下面的界面
到此,一个工程建立完成。第一次建立的工程若发现卡在下面的启动界面很久,是因为在
从网上下载 gradle 构建工具,由于从国外站点下载,网速很慢。
如果等得及的可以让它自己下载,若等不及点击取消关闭该界面,采用手动配置 gradle
首先找到.gradle 文件夹的路径,一般是在用户账号文件夹下,比如我这里是 C:\Users\
issuser\.gradle 会发现该文件夹下生成了下图中的文件

这里的 gradle-4.1,指的是版本,它会根据你的 AS 版本自动生成,此时我们可以去网上下载


一个 gradle-4.1-all.zip 压缩包,然后放到该路径下并且进行解压,注意一定要放到这个随机
生成的一长串字符的文件夹下面,如下图

此时点击图中下方的链接进行 SDK 下载,这里可能一次下载之后,执行 Try again 之后这里


还是会显示报错,那么就再点击下载一次,然后再点击 Try again,直到报错解除。(除了该
解决办法,还可以手动更改 build.gradle 文件中的 compileSdkVersion,buildToolsVersion[/
code][code]targetSdkVersion 为对应的 27 也可以进行解决)
5、上述 gradle 构建完成之后,点击 就可以运行在模拟器或真实手机上。如果

是运行在模拟手机上的,一开始需要去下载镜像。File-->Setting-->Appearance&Behavior--
>System Settings-->Android SDK-->SDK Platforms-->Show Package Details,然后选择某个版本的
镜像
在这里要注意,如果电脑处理器是 AMD 系列的电脑,只能使用第三方模拟器或真实手机运
行。如果下载 sdk 的时候没有下载相关 Android 系统的镜像,需要自行下载对应版本的镜像,
切记不需要所有镜像都下载,只需要所需版本下载 1-2 个就好。

6、如何创建模拟器
创建好模拟器后, ,启动模拟器。

启动完模拟器后点击 ,运行后:

使用小技巧:
1 我们平时在使用 android studio 时,难免需要从 android 官网下载一些项目运行所需要的 SDK
文件,但是因为 android 官网在国外,访问起来会比较慢,所以配置国内 android 官网镜像网
站 可以 提高 下载 速度 ,这 里比 较常 用的 android 镜像 网站 是电 子科 技 大 学的 镜像 网站 :
mirrors.dormforce.net 端口:80
通过 File=》Setting=》Appearance & Behavior =》System Settings =》Http Proxy,选择 Auto-
detect proxy settings,并且填写 URL 为:mirrors.dormforce.net :80,点击 clear passwords,
最后点击 OK 保存设置即可。

也有其他的镜像,可上网查找。
2 Android studio 自带模拟器启动非常慢解决办法

用 Genymotion 模拟器,很快。

2、第一个 App 项目

(1)新建一个 Android 项目
(2)手动创建活动
右击 com.example.activitytest 包->New->Activity->Empty Activity
(3)创建布局
右击 app/src/main/res 目录->New->Directory 新建一个名为 layout 的目录

对着 layout 目录右键->New->Layout resource file,会弹出一个新建布局资源文件的窗口,新


建一个名为 first_layout 的布局文件,根元素默认为 LinearLayout

(4)加载布局
在 FirstActivity 的 onCreate()方法中调用 setContentView()方法来给当前的活动加载一个布局,
在该方法中,一般传入一个布局文件的 id

(5)在 AndroidManifest 文件中注册

(6)Toast 的用法
创建项目与活动,还有其他的方法:

新建一个项目,这里命名为:chapterOne
按照下列图所示进行:

You might also like